Our Paver Installation Process

How We Install Pavers Right

Every paver project starts with proper site preparation. We excavate to the correct depth, grade for proper drainage, and install a stable base that won’t shift over time. This foundation work determines how your pavers will look and perform for decades.

Next comes the base material installation and compaction. We use the right materials for Paw Creek’s soil conditions and compact everything to industry standards. Most paver problems trace back to shortcuts during this phase, so we don’t rush it.

Finally, we install your chosen pavers with precise spacing and alignment, followed by joint sand application and final compaction. The result is a surface that looks professional and handles daily use without settling, shifting, or developing gaps.

How long does paver installation typically take to complete?

Most residential paver projects take 3-5 days from start to finish, depending on size and complexity. A standard driveway usually takes 3-4 days, while larger patios or more intricate designs may take up to a week. Weather can affect the timeline, especially during excavation and base preparation phases. We’ll give you a realistic timeline upfront and keep you updated if conditions require any adjustments. The key is not rushing the base preparation work, since that determines how well your pavers perform long-term.
Pavers offer several advantages over stamped concrete, especially in North Carolina’s climate. Individual pavers can expand and contract independently, reducing cracking issues common with concrete slabs. If damage does occur, you can replace individual pavers rather than redoing entire sections. Pavers also provide better traction when wet and don’t show oil stains as readily as concrete. While stamped concrete costs less upfront, pavers typically offer better long-term value due to their durability and repairability. The installation process is more involved, but the results last longer with less maintenance.
Yes, when installed properly. Paw Creek’s clay soil requires specific base preparation techniques to prevent settling and shifting. We excavate deeper than standard recommendations and use engineered base materials that handle clay soil expansion and contraction. Our drainage design accounts for the area’s rainfall patterns and soil permeability. North Carolina’s freeze-thaw cycles can affect any hardscape material, but pavers handle these conditions better than solid concrete because individual units can move slightly without cracking. Local experience makes a significant difference in how well pavers perform in this specific area.

Properly installed pavers require minimal maintenance compared to other hardscape options. Annual tasks include sweeping away debris, occasional power washing, and reapplying joint sand if needed. Sealing is optional but can enhance color and provide additional stain protection – typically every 2-3 years for high-traffic areas. Weed growth between pavers is rare when installation includes proper base preparation and quality joint sand. If individual pavers become damaged or stained, they can be replaced without affecting surrounding areas. Most of our clients find that basic cleaning and occasional joint sand touch-ups keep their pavers looking great for years.
